Computer Architecture

Computer ArchitectureComputer architecture is a specification detailing how a set of software program and hardware technology requirements interact to form a personal computer program or platform. Even though these people might specialize in one particular aspect of computer architecture, maybe focusing more on the hardware or the programming of the pc method, persons in this field have to have to have a broad understanding of the physical capabilities of the system as effectively as the less tangible elements, like programming languages.

David A. Patterson has been teaching computer architecture at the University of California, Berkeley, considering that joining the faculty in 1977, where he holds the Pardee Chair of Personal computer Science. The ISA of a laptop or computer is ordinarily described in a compact instruction manual, which describes how the instructions are encoded. If you are interested in taking this course on-campus (classroom delivery only) and would like to see it offered on particular days and/or at particular occasions, please indicate your preferences beneath.

Computer architecture, like other architecture, is the art of figuring out the demands of the user of a structure and then designing to meet those requires as properly as possible inside financial and technological constraints. This pathway is made use of for communication and can be established amongst two or extra personal computer elements. This course is targeted at senior-level undergraduates and initial-year graduate students.

UISA (Microcode Instruction Set Architecture)—a group of machines with different hardware level microarchitectures could share a popular microcode architecture, and therefore a UISA. The goal is to design and style a laptop that maximizes functionality although keeping power consumption in verify, fees low relative to the amount of anticipated functionality, and is also quite dependable.

In this unit, you will appear back at some of the theoretical laws and evaluation tactics that had been introduced during the course. Com/reports/c55824) has announced the addition of Computer Architecture and Organization to their supplying. For instance, a computer system capable of running a virtual machine requirements virtual memory hardware so that the memory of various virtual computer systems can be kept separated.